How To Create A Macro In Excel 2016?

How to Record a Macro in Excel 2016 Enable the Developer tab. On the Developer tab, click Record Macro. Input a Macro name. Assign a Shortcut key. Select where to Store macro in. Input a Description. What Does Percent Equation Mean?

Chances are, you’ll eventually find a problem that asks you to find the percent of something. The formula you’ll use is called the percent equation, which is: part = percent x whole.
